English: Beehives, Romer Wood near Greatmoor These beehives lie just off the west side of the bridleway through Romer Wood. They do not seem at first glance to be well maintained, but there were bees around a number of the hives. There were also a large number of raised tables with a square of bricks on the top spread throughout the clearing, but the purpose of these is not known. Incidentally an application in 2006 to introduce clay pigeon shooting in Romer Wood was turned down by Buckinghamshire County Council.
